HOW ARE YOUR CABINETS MADE?

Our cabinets are made in a big modernized factory under strict quality control procedures and with high quality materials. For example, our cabinets are made with 15 mm plywood, durable hardware, and solid wood doors in Canadian maple, North American cherry, and European beech (NO particle board anywhere).  All drawers are dovetailed (not available in the Flat White Cabinet option).

WHAT ARE RTA CABINETS?

RTA cabinets – also known as ready-to-assemble cabinets – are kitchen cabinets that come flat-packed and ready for easy assembly and installation. Unlike standard cabinets that require someone to drill holes and add latches and knobs or pulls, RTA cabinets already come with the hardware you need and the holes drilled. They just require assembly and we provide instructions for the savvy DIY'er or we can offer assembly at an additional fee. 

DO RTA CABINETS STILL OFFER QUALITY?

Yes.  Ready-to-assemble doesn’t mean lower quality. In fact, they are made of the same great hardwood as those custom-made to order, but they will save you money so you can focus on other things, like your appliances, floors, new kitchen decor. They come with their stain or paint applied which saves you work down the line.

DO YOU OFFER SOFT CLOSING HARDWARE?

Cabinets come with European soft-close hinges and most come with under mount soft-close drawer glides (this option is not available for the Flat White or Honey Shaker cabinet choices)

DO YOU OFFER A WARRANTY?

Cabinetry is warrantied to be free of defects in material or workmanship for a period of one year. This warranty does not cover the natural aging or darkening of wood colour, the inherent growth characteristics of, or variation in wood.  Some replacement parts are subject to availability and may differ slightly from those originally supplied. This warranty does not cover wear and tear, damage or defects caused by misuse, abuse, negligence, alteration, non-residential use, or improper installation, storage or handling.
